[发明专利]一种遥感图像处理异构平台之间的协同调度方法有效
申请号: | 201710584738.0 | 申请日: | 2017-07-18 |
公开(公告)号: | CN107562525B | 公开(公告)日: | 2020-05-26 |
发明(设计)人: | 刘敏霞;郑晓东;陈少文;张耿;郑华;魏亚东;胡君 | 申请(专利权)人: | 东莞理工学院 |
主分类号: | G06F9/48 | 分类号: | G06F9/48;G06F11/14;G06T1/00 |
代理公司: | 东莞市华南专利商标事务所有限公司 44215 | 代理人: | 刘克宽 |
地址: | 523000 广东省*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 遥感 图像 处理 平台 之间 协同 调度 方法 | ||
1.一种遥感图像处理异构平台之间的协同调度方法,包括调度机、Windows执行机和Linux执行机,调度机把包含图像数据的待处理数据传输至Windows执行机/Linux执行机,并调用Windows执行机/Linux执行机去执行相应的遥感图像处理算法,Windows执行机/Linux执行机返回处理结果给调度机,其特征是:分别给调度机、Windows执行机和Linux执行机配置Zookeeper系统,以形成Zookeeper集群,并在Zookeeper服务端创建Zookeeper目录节点,调度机与Windows执行机、Linux执行机之间的通信具体为:调度机把待处理数据按约定解析方法上传至Zookeeper目录节点,以供Windows执行机/Linux执行机读取;Windows执行机/Linux执行机把处理结果按约定解析方法上传至Zookeeper目录节点,以供调度机读取;
将遥感图像处理专业人员基于遥感图像处理软件在Windows执行机/linux执行机下所开发的每一个遥感图像处理算法,分别封装成可独立执行的bat/shell脚本;
所述约定解析方法进一步包括:
构建解析器,解析出遥感图像处理专业人员使用遵守业务流程建模与标注规范的软件所产生的遥感图像处理流程,并分析流程中的每个步骤,并调用操作Zookeeper系统来动态创建流程处理控制目录节点,以用于存储流程中每一个步骤的触发条件、执行机的IP、端口、同步/异步信息、遥感图像处理步骤执行结果状态信息、处理结果存放数据目录;
调度机上的流程执行器从流程处理控制目录节点的数据信息中获取遥感图像处理步骤的运行环境与控制信息,根据控制信息与解析器的遥感图像处理流程判断遥感图像处理流程中满足的触发条件,并获取满足条件的遥感图像处理步骤的监听器事件信息;
流程执行器解析获得的遥感图像处理步骤的执行条件信息,根据其解析出的执行机IP、端口、遥感图像处理算法、运行参数,并采用多线程的方式远程登陆Windows执行机从而有序执行各Windows执行机上的遥感图像处理的bat脚本,或采用多线程的方式远程登陆Linux执行机从而有序执行各Linux执行机上的遥感图像处理的shell脚本;
线程在执行时,获取线程执行bat或者shell脚本后的输出结果,确保脚本执行结束后才断开线程远程执行的链接,并将获取到的遥感图像处理执行结果的状态信息、处理结果存放数据目录更新到流程处理控制目录节点的目录中。
2.根据权利要求1所述的一种遥感图像处理异构平台之间的协同调度方法,其特征是:分别给调度机、Windows执行机和Linux执行机配置SSH服务,并为调度机配置公钥访问来使调度机免密登录Windows执行机/Linux执行机。
3.根据权利要求1所述的一种遥感图像处理异构平台之间的协同调度方法,其特征是:所述流程执行器从解析器中获取处理结果,并根据待处理数据所指向的执行机IP来查找Windows执行机/Linux执行机。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于东莞理工学院,未经东莞理工学院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710584738.0/1.html,转载请声明来源钻瓜专利网。
- 彩色图像和单色图像的图像处理
- 图像编码/图像解码方法以及图像编码/图像解码装置
- 图像处理装置、图像形成装置、图像读取装置、图像处理方法
- 图像解密方法、图像加密方法、图像解密装置、图像加密装置、图像解密程序以及图像加密程序
- 图像解密方法、图像加密方法、图像解密装置、图像加密装置、图像解密程序以及图像加密程序
- 图像编码方法、图像解码方法、图像编码装置、图像解码装置、图像编码程序以及图像解码程序
- 图像编码方法、图像解码方法、图像编码装置、图像解码装置、图像编码程序、以及图像解码程序
- 图像形成设备、图像形成系统和图像形成方法
- 图像编码装置、图像编码方法、图像编码程序、图像解码装置、图像解码方法及图像解码程序
- 图像编码装置、图像编码方法、图像编码程序、图像解码装置、图像解码方法及图像解码程序